Intégrateur Web

Qu’est-ce que Intégrateur Web ?

Un intégrateur web est un professionnel spécialisé dans la transformation de maquettes graphiques en pages web fonctionnelles. Son rôle est crucial dans le processus de création de sites internet, car il assure la transition entre le design visuel et le développement technique. L’intégrateur web utilise des langages de programmation tels que HTML, CSS et JavaScript pour donner vie aux maquettes créées par les designers.

Le travail de l’intégrateur web ne se limite pas à la simple conversion de fichiers graphiques en code. Il doit également veiller à ce que les pages web soient responsives, c’est-à-dire adaptées à tous types d’écrans (ordinateurs, tablettes, smartphones), et qu’elles respectent les standards du web en matière de performance et d’accessibilité.

L’intégrateur web travaille souvent en étroite collaboration avec les designers, les développeurs back-end et les chefs de projet pour s’assurer que le site web répond aux exigences techniques et esthétiques définies par le client.

Les aspects essentiels

Aspect 1 : La maîtrise des langages de programmation

Pour devenir un intégrateur web compétent, il est indispensable de maîtriser plusieurs langages de programmation. Voici les principaux :

  • HTML (HyperText Markup Language) : C’est le langage de base pour la création de pages web. Il permet de structurer le contenu en utilisant des balises.
  • CSS (Cascading Style Sheets) : Ce langage est utilisé pour définir la mise en forme et l’apparence des éléments HTML. Il permet de gérer les couleurs, les polices, les marges, etc.
  • JavaScript : Ce langage de programmation permet d’ajouter des fonctionnalités dynamiques aux pages web, comme les animations, les formulaires interactifs, etc.

En plus de ces langages, l’intégrateur web doit également connaître les frameworks et les bibliothèques qui facilitent le développement, comme Bootstrap pour le CSS ou jQuery pour JavaScript.

Aspect 2 : La compréhension des outils de design

Un intégrateur web doit être capable de comprendre et d’interpréter les maquettes graphiques fournies par les designers. Pour cela, il est essentiel de connaître les outils de design les plus couramment utilisés :

  • Adobe Photoshop : Un logiciel de retouche photo et de création graphique très populaire.
  • Adobe Illustrator : Un logiciel de création de graphiques vectoriels.
  • Sketch : Un outil de design numérique spécialement conçu pour le design d’interfaces utilisateur.
  • Figma : Un outil de design collaboratif qui permet de travailler en équipe sur des projets de design.

La compréhension de ces outils permet à l’intégrateur web de travailler efficacement avec les designers et de s’assurer que les maquettes sont correctement intégrées.

Aspect 3 : Les compétences en optimisation et accessibilité

Un site web doit non seulement être esthétiquement plaisant et fonctionnel, mais aussi performant et accessible à tous les utilisateurs. L’intégrateur web joue un rôle clé dans l’optimisation des performances et l’accessibilité du site.

  • Optimisation des performances : Cela inclut la réduction du temps de chargement des pages, l’optimisation des images, la minimisation des fichiers CSS et JavaScript, etc.
  • Accessibilité : Un site web doit être accessible à tous, y compris aux personnes ayant des handicaps. Cela implique l’utilisation de balises sémantiques, la fourniture de textes alternatifs pour les images, l’assurance de la navigabilité au clavier, etc.

L’intégrateur web doit suivre les standards du web et les bonnes pratiques en matière de performance et d’accessibilité pour garantir une expérience utilisateur optimale.

Comment maîtriser Intégrateur Web

Devenir un intégrateur web compétent nécessite du temps, de la pratique et une formation adéquate. Voici un guide pratique pour vous aider à maîtriser ce métier :

Étape 1 : Apprendre les bases

Commencez par apprendre les langages de base : HTML, CSS et JavaScript. Vous pouvez suivre des cours en ligne sur des plateformes comme Codecademy, Udemy ou Coursera. Il existe également de nombreux tutoriels gratuits disponibles sur YouTube.

Étape 2 : Pratiquer régulièrement

La pratique est essentielle pour maîtriser l’intégration web. Essayez de créer des projets personnels pour appliquer ce que vous avez appris. Vous pouvez commencer par des sites web simples et augmenter progressivement la complexité de vos projets.

Étape 3 : Utiliser des outils de développement

Familiarisez-vous avec les outils de développement comme les éditeurs de code (Visual Studio Code, Sublime Text) et les outils de gestion de versions (Git). Ces outils vous aideront à écrire du code plus efficacement et à collaborer avec d’autres développeurs.

Étape 4 : Apprendre les frameworks et bibliothèques

Pour gagner du temps et améliorer la qualité de votre code, apprenez à utiliser des frameworks et des bibliothèques comme Bootstrap, jQuery, React, etc. Ces outils vous offrent des solutions prêtes à l’emploi pour des tâches courantes.

Étape 5 : Se former à l’accessibilité et à l’optimisation

L’accessibilité et l’optimisation des performances sont des aspects cruciaux de l’intégration web. Suivez des formations spécifiques sur ces sujets et intégrez les bonnes pratiques dans vos projets.

Étape 6 : Collaborer avec des designers et des développeurs

Travaillez en équipe avec des designers et des développeurs pour comprendre leurs besoins et leurs contraintes. La collaboration vous aidera à améliorer vos compétences en communication et à mieux comprendre le processus de développement web.

Étape 7 : Se tenir à jour

Le web est en constante évolution. Pour rester compétitif, il est essentiel de se tenir à jour avec les nouvelles technologies, les tendances de design et les meilleures pratiques. Suivez des blogs, participez à des forums, assistez à des conférences et rejoignez des communautés de développeurs.

Meilleures pratiques

Pour exceller en tant qu’intégrateur web, voici quelques conseils avancés et bonnes pratiques à suivre :

Utiliser des balises sémantiques

Les balises sémantiques HTML (comme <header>, <nav>, <article>, <section>, <footer>) aident à structurer le contenu de manière logique et améliorent l’accessibilité et le référencement.

Optimiser les images

Utilisez des formats d’image adaptés (JPEG pour les photos, PNG pour les images avec transparence, SVG pour les graphiques vectoriels) et compressez les images pour réduire leur taille sans perdre en qualité.

Minimiser le code

Minimisez les fichiers CSS et JavaScript pour réduire le temps de chargement des pages. Utilisez des outils comme CSSNano pour minimiser le CSS et UglifyJS pour minimiser le JavaScript.

Tester la compatibilité

Assurez-vous que votre site web est compatible avec tous les navigateurs et appareils. Utilisez des outils comme BrowserStack pour tester votre site sur différentes configurations.

Utiliser des préprocesseurs CSS

Les préprocesseurs CSS comme SASS ou LESS permettent d’écrire du CSS plus efficacement en utilisant des variables, des mixins et des boucles. Ils facilitent également la maintenance du code.

Automatiser les tâches répétitives

Utilisez des outils d’automatisation comme Gulp ou Webpack pour automatiser des tâches répétitives comme la compilation de CSS, la concaténation de fichiers JavaScript, etc.

Suivre les standards du web

Respectez les standards du web définis par le W3C (World Wide Web Consortium) pour garantir la compatibilité et l’interopérabilité de votre site web.

Documenter votre code

Documentez votre code pour faciliter la maintenance et la collaboration avec d’autres développeurs. Utilisez des commentaires clairs et des conventions de nommage cohérentes.

Besoin d’un coup de main ?

Si vous rencontrez des difficultés avec l’intégration web ou si vous avez besoin d’une assistance professionnelle, n’hésitez pas à nous contacter :

Nos experts sont disponibles pour vous accompagner et résoudre rapidement vos problèmes. N’attendez pas que la situation s’aggrave, contactez-nous dès maintenant ! 🚀

Laisser un commentaire